Miniaturized Lumped-Element Power Dividers With A Filtering Function
Abstract
Three miniaturized lumped-element power dividers with a filtering function for use in quadrature mixers are described. Simulation results showed that they can be miniaturized, as compared to conventional ones with open/short stubs, while maintaining the filter characteristics. A fabricated 0.95-GHz 0 degrees power divider with a filtering function had a chip size about half that of a conventional lumped-element one. Its insertion loss at 0.95 +/- 0.05 GHz was 4.0 +/- 0.1 dB.
